Anthony J. Tomaselli, 90, of Johnstown, passed away peacefully on July 31, 2021, at a nursing home in Leesburg, Virginia.
Tony was born in Johnstown to the late John and Anna Tomaselli on October 29, 1930. He graduated from Johnstown High School in 1948, and then served in the United States Army during the Korean War. He worked for Bethlehem Steel for more than 30 years. Tony married Mary Jo Rizzo on May 1, 1954.
In his spare time, Tony coached youth basketball for many years at St. Anthony Catholic School and Bishop McCort High School. He was fondly known as “Mr. T” by all the players he coached and their families.
In addition to his parents, Tony is preceded in death by his wife of 64 years, Mary Jo, and brothers Joseph, Charles and Robert Tomaselli.
